JavaScript seems to be disabled in your browser. For the best experience on our site, be sure to turn on Javascript in your browser.
526 Items Found
BD
Item #: 383532
Item #: 2203E
Item #: 305218
Item #: SHW20-150YS
Item #: 305207
Item #: 305217
Item #: 305219
Item #: 305220
Item #: 363083
Item #: VPPPSP
Item #: 382523
Item #: PIC0222
Item #: